"And the rocket's red glare, the bombs bursting in air, gave proof through the night that our flag was still there."
The American revolutionary war was well before the times of war planes and modern missiles. What were the rockets and bombs of this time period like? We're bombs often blowing up in the air on purpose?
Those would be Congreve rockets and mortar bombs fired from bomb ketches; the latter was and is also alternatively named 'shell'.
